A NINE-year-old who set himself an ambitious challenge to raise money for an Inverurie charity has completed his running task.
Throughout the month of June, James Airzee challenged himself to run every day in hopes of raising £100 for Inverurie and District Men’s Shed.
He had already smashed his target after just one week collecting more than £500 from friends and family and a final total saw him collect a fantastic £1230.
Chairman of Inverurie And District Men's Shed Archie Peebles said: “Your 30 day marathon has been a fantastic effort, words are beyond us for what you have done with your fantastic fundraising activity and you are brave beyond words to have taken this on".
James said: "It has been tough some days getting up early, but I am glad I managed it."
